AFAR Media

The Best Restaurants in St. Lucia

After years at Ladera’s Dasheene Restaurant, where he won awards and was recognized as a leader of the island’s sustainable food movement, chef Orlando Satchell opened his own smaller restaurant on the coast. Presentation and flavor inform Satchell’s culinary creations, including his versions of island pepper pot and creole kingfish. Innovative salads like saltfish with christophene and papaya provide lighter options.

Fodor’s Travel

Restaurants in Saint Lucia

A man on a mission, chef Orlando Sachell opened his restaurant in downtown Soufrière to present his "Share the Love" (or STL) style of Caribbean cooking. Portions are small, but the flavors and richness of the food make it perfectly filling. Orlando supports local farmers and fishermen by using only locally grown organic produce, local meats, and freshly caught fish in his delicious—and world-class—dishes.

Maxim

Where To Eat, Stay & Play In St. Lucia

Not far from the kitchen of St. Lucia’s most famous chef is a farmer’s market where he shops daily while putting together a five-course tasting menu. Tucked into the hustle and bustle of Soufrière, where the color inside the restaurant’s two floors is matched only by the brightly hued homes in the surrounding neighborhood, chef Orlando Satchell pushes local and sustainable foods, which means a menu of small portions heavily influenced by fish, fruit, and veggies from the island. With a background in fine dining, the plates Satchell sends out are more complex — a reflection of his experience cooking in England, the US, Asia, and the Caribbean — than you’d find at resorts on the island, but still approachable.

Travel Noire

Your Guide to Experiencing St. Lucia On A Budget

Owner Chef Orlando Satchell is British born but has West Indian blood flowing through his veins, which reflects in his cuisine. He has made it his mission to use local ingredients and produce at his restaurant in the west coast town of Soufriere. It’s not unusual to see the chef perusing the supermarkets and roadside vendor stalls every morning procuring only the freshest herbs and provisions for his unique takes on Caribbean cooking.

Islands

St. Lucia Honeymoon Guide

Tucked into a charming courtyard in Soufriere, Orlando's Restaurant serves small plates with big gourmet flavors. Chef Orlando Sachell, once the head chef of Ladera's Dasheene, curates a menu of Caribbean cuisine, using only local ingredients from organic farmers and fishermen. Snag a table for two to sample salt fish fritters in curry batter, fruit gazpacho and yellowfin tuna with watermelon and plantain salsa.
